Sara Ali Khan's Kedarnath Pilgrimage: A Heartfelt Expression of Gratitude for Life's Blessings and Spiritual Connection

Sara Ali Khan recently shared glimpses of her visit to Kedarnath, expressing profound gratitude for the sacred site. The Bollywood actress, known for her spiritual inclinations, posted photos and videos from her trip on social media, conveying her deep connection with the Himalayan shrine.

In her Instagram post on Wednesday, October 22, 2025, Sara described Kedarnath as "the only place in the world that feels totally familiar and still leaves me awestruck and in wonder every single time". She expressed immense gratitude, thanking the deity for "giving me everything that I have and making me everything that I am". The post quickly garnered attention, with fans showering her with praise and blessings.

The shared images capture Sara amidst the stunning mountain landscapes, soaking in the sunsets, and interacting warmly with local residents. One video showed her engaging with locals, adding a personal touch to her travel memories. Dressed in traditional attire, Sara was seen praying and enjoying regional delicacies.

Kedarnath holds a special place in Sara's heart, both personally and professionally. She made her Bollywood debut in the film "Kedarnath" (2018), which was shot in the valley, solidifying her bond with the sacred site. Since then, she has frequently visited the temple to seek blessings and reconnect with her spiritual side. During the Times Now Summit 2025, Sara shared that she had visited Kedarnath multiple times, including before she became an actress, and that the place had helped her discover herself as an actor and a person.

Sara's frequent visits to temples have also drawn criticism from some, but she has addressed the issue with grace and maturity. During the Times Now Summit 2025, she emphasized her personal spirituality and the importance of seeing beyond religious boundaries, a lesson instilled by her mother, Amrita Singh. She stated that her visits to Kedarnath are about her personal connection and feelings of comfort and peace.

On the professional front, Sara Ali Khan was last seen in Anurag Basu's "Metro… In Dino" alongside Aditya Roy Kapur. She is set to appear in an upcoming romantic comedy, "Pati Patni Aur Woh 2", alongside Ayushmann Khurrana. She is also reported to be working on a new project with Aanand L Rai, who directed her in "Atrangi Re".
